The tariff classification of Doped Chemical Compounds from Russia
The products concerned are referred to as a P-type Antimony ingot and an N-type Bismuth ingots (P = electrically positive and N = electrically negative). The official/proper name for the P-type ingot is Bismuth Antimony Telluride (Bi-Sb-Te)

The tariff classification of Tellurium, Selenium, Undoped Indium Phosphide, Undoped Cadmium Telluride, Doped Indium Phosphide and Doped Cadmium Telluride, Cadmium Metal (unwrought) and Indium Metal (unwrought) from Japan
The applicable subheading for the Tellurium will be 2804.50.0020, Harmonized Tariff Schedule of the United States (HTS), which provides for Hydrogen, rare gases and other nonmetals: Boron; tellurium: Tellurium. The rate of duty will be Free
